Hydrodynamic Separators
Hydrodynamic separators are typically proprietary structures (media vaults, whirl separators, etc.) or manufactured catch basin inserts whose primary feature is improving water quality through settling out trash and pollutants. These structures are intended to be an alternative option when there is limited space to implement other GI technologies.
